是否可以为‘具有类b的元素,这是具有类a的元素的后代’创建一个CSS选择器?
谢谢,拉斯托
发布于 2012-07-14 01:41:36
是的,这是可能的:
直接后代:
.a > .b { /* ... */ }所有后代:
.a .b { /* ... */ }发布于 2012-07-14 01:41:44
给出了加价:
<div class="elementClassA">
<div class="elementClassB">first B element</div>
</div>
<div class="elementClassA">
<div class="elementClassC">first C element
<div class="elementClassB">Second B element</div>
</div>
</div>是的,对于所有的后代:
.elementClassA .elementClassB {
}上面的代码将同时针对first B element和Second B element:JS Fiddle demo。
对于直系后代:
.elementClassA > .elementClassB {
}这将只针对first B element:JS Fiddle demo。
参考文献:
发布于 2012-07-14 01:42:00
当然,它是一个简单的CSS选择器:
.classA .classB {}https://stackoverflow.com/questions/11475553
复制相似问题